What is Food Security? The World Food Summit of 1996 defined food security as existing when all people at all times have access to sufficient, safe, nutritious food to maintain a healthy and active life. Commonly, the concept of food security is defined as including both physical and economic access to food that meets peoples dietary needs as well as their food preferences. Food security is built on three pillars: ● Food availability: sufficient quantities of food available on a consistent basis. ● Food access: having sufficient resources to obtain appropriate foods for a nutritious diet. ● Food use: appropriate use based on knowledge of basic nutrition and care, as well as adequate water and sanitation.
